snapshots in a live situation - would like to ignore the master

In a live concert situation, we would like to use specific fader pages for certain songs. I am using fader snapshots to recall these pages but am facing the pending cues issue where the master playback records and recalls the pending cue at the time of recording. Is there a better way to do this? Or is there a way to ignore the master playback?

  • I setup at least one fader page for each song/performance I am doing.  That way I can set all the fader attributes for global fx masters, cue lists, and bump buttons/sub assignments and not have to worry about them.  I use macros to set the appropriate page on my console. Depending on the setting I will either have the macro triggered by a cue or have a DS page setup so I can quickly jump to whatever page/cue section I need for that performance.  I generally use snapshots to do the initial screen layout.
